Understanding ECU Calibration
The Engine Control Unit (ECU) is the brain of your vehicle’s engine management system. It controls various aspects of engine performance, including fuel injection, ignition timing, and air-fuel mixture. Calibration involves adjusting these parameters to optimize performance based on specific modifications or driving conditions.

Step-by-Step Calibration Process
1. Install SCT Software
Begin by downloading and installing the SCT software on your computer.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the installation process.
2. Connect the Tuner to Your Vehicle
Plug the SCT tuner into the OBD-II port of your XJ Cherokee. This port is typically located under the dashboard, near the driver’s seat.
3. Read Existing ECU Data
Using the SCT software, read the existing ECU data from your XJ Cherokee. This information will serve as a baseline for your calibration.
4. Analyze the Data
Examine the data you’ve retrieved. Look for areas where adjustments can be made, such as fuel maps, ignition timing, and throttle response settings.
5. Make Adjustments
Using the SCT software, make the necessary adjustments to the ECU parameters. Focus on optimizing fuel delivery and ignition timing for maximum performance.
6. Write New Data to the ECU
Once you’ve made your adjustments, write the new calibration data back to the ECU using the SCT tuner. This process may take a few minutes.
7. Test Drive and Fine-Tune
After the new data is written, take your XJ Cherokee for a test drive. Pay attention to how the vehicle responds and make any additional fine-tuning adjustments as necessary.
Safety Considerations
While calibrating your ECU can provide significant performance gains, it’s important to consider safety:
- Monitor Engine Temperatures: Ensure that your engine operates within safe temperature ranges during and after calibration.
- Check for Error Codes: Keep an eye on the dashboard for any check engine lights or error codes after calibration.
- Use Quality Fuel: Higher performance may require higher octane fuel for optimal results.
